Verified facts

What the public records show

CMS Open Payments records show Mark Andrew Kleman received $55.17 in general payments during 2025 across 2 reported records.

Otsuka America Pharmaceutical, Inc. accounted for 54.3% of that reported general-payment amount.

The Open Payments records used for this analysis explicitly named 2 associated products.

These records do not establish that a payment influenced prescribing or medical care.
